June 10, 1936 - May 19, 2020

A Celebration of Life for Bobby E. (Bucket) Thornton, age 83, of Enid, is 2:00 pm, Saturday, May 23, 2020, at Ladusau-Evans Funeral Home Chapel with Mary Ellis (sister) officiating. Burial will follow in Memorial Park Cemetery at 12:00 pm, Tuesday, May 26th. Funeral arrangements are under the direction of Ladusau-Evans Funeral Home.

Bobby was born June 10, 1936, in Kingfisher, OK, to Lewis "Orly" and Lora Lee (Davis) Thornton, and passed away Tuesday, May 19, 2020, in Oklahoma City.

Bobby graduated from Pampa High in Pampa, Texas, with the class of 1954, then attended West Texas State College in Canyon, Texas, and participated in ROTC. After college, he worked in the oilfield, eventually starting his own business, Big Buckets Rathole Drilling which he operated for 45 years until his death.

He is preceded in death by his parents; and son Daryl Lynn Thornton.

He is survived by his love of 25 years, Linda Maupin, of Enid; two sons, Chris Thornton and wife Jeanne, of Hickman, NE; Greg Thornton of McKinney, TX; two step-sons, Larry Rice and wife Jessica, of Enid; Terry Rice and wife Lynette, of Ringwood, OK; step-daughter, Shelli Maupin, of Enid; and step-son, Scott Maupin, of Tampa, FL. He is also survived by many grandchildren, Braden and Caroline Thornton; Jessica Thornton; Emily and Dan Bontrager; Alyssa and Ben Weber; Taylor Thornton; Shayni Rice; Paxton and Rowan Rice; Evan and Blake Maupin; nine great-grandchildren; a brother, Bill Thornton and wife Glenda; two sisters, DeAnne Trolllinger and husband Larry; and Mary Ellis and husband Lyndle.
